




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
數據庫表及關系設計試題及答案姓名:____________________
一、單項選擇題(每題2分,共10題)
1.在數據庫設計中,關系模型采用的數據結構是:
A.樹結構
B.網狀結構
C.層次結構
D.關系結構
2.下面關于實體和關系的說法中,不正確的是:
A.實體是現實世界中可以區分的事物
B.實體可以是具體的,也可以是抽象的
C.關系是實體之間的聯系
D.一個實體只能與另一個實體建立一種關系
3.在數據庫表中,以下哪個選項不是關鍵字?
A.主鍵
B.外鍵
C.候選鍵
D.普通鍵
4.以下關于數據庫表的敘述中,不正確的是:
A.數據庫表可以存儲多個實體
B.數據庫表中的每一行表示一個實體
C.數據庫表中的每一列表示一個實體的屬性
D.數據庫表中的每一行可以沒有數據
5.在數據庫設計中,以下哪種范式描述了非主屬性對候選鍵的依賴?
A.第一范式
B.第二范式
C.第三范式
D.第四范式
6.以下關于外鍵的敘述中,不正確的是:
A.外鍵用于建立表之間的關系
B.外鍵只能引用其他表的主鍵
C.外鍵可以引用其他表的非主鍵
D.外鍵可以重復
7.以下哪種操作會破壞數據庫的完整性?
A.添加記錄
B.刪除記錄
C.更新記錄
D.查詢記錄
8.在數據庫設計中,以下哪個選項是實體完整性約束?
A.主鍵約束
B.唯一性約束
C.非空約束
D.外鍵約束
9.以下關于索引的敘述中,不正確的是:
A.索引可以提高查詢效率
B.索引可以提高插入、刪除和更新效率
C.索引可以減少存儲空間
D.索引可以加快數據檢索速度
10.在數據庫設計中,以下哪個選項是函數依賴?
A.A→B
B.A→B+C
C.A+B→C
D.A+B→A
答案:
1.D
2.D
3.D
4.D
5.B
6.D
7.B
8.A
9.B
10.A
二、多項選擇題(每題3分,共10題)
1.在關系數據庫中,以下哪些是實體屬性的特點?
A.具有唯一性
B.可以是重復的
C.是不可分割的
D.可以是多個值
2.以下關于數據庫表的設計原則,哪些是正確的?
A.表名應該具有描述性
B.字段名應該簡潔明了
C.字段名應該使用縮寫
D.應該盡量避免使用保留字
3.在數據庫設計中,以下哪些是關系模型的三級模式?
A.外模式
B.內模式
C.邏輯模式
D.物理模式
4.以下哪些是數據庫設計中的范式?
A.第一范式(1NF)
B.第二范式(2NF)
C.第三范式(3NF)
D.第四范式(4NF)
5.在數據庫表中,以下哪些是約束條件?
A.主鍵約束
B.唯一性約束
C.非空約束
D.檢查約束
6.以下關于外鍵的約束,哪些是正確的?
A.外鍵的值必須是主鍵的值或者NULL
B.外鍵可以引用同一表中的主鍵
C.外鍵可以引用其他表的主鍵
D.外鍵可以引用其他表的非主鍵
7.以下哪些是數據庫設計中的規范化規則?
A.第一范式
B.第二范式
C.第三范式
D.第四范式
8.在數據庫設計中,以下哪些操作可以保證實體完整性?
A.主鍵約束
B.唯一性約束
C.非空約束
D.檢查約束
9.以下哪些是索引的類型?
A.單列索引
B.候選索引
C.組合索引
D.全文索引
10.在數據庫設計中,以下哪些是數據完整性約束?
A.實體完整性
B.參照完整性
C.用戶定義完整性
D.約束完整性
答案:
1.A,C
2.A,B,D
3.A,B,C
4.A,B,C,D
5.A,B,C,D
6.A,B,C
7.A,B,C,D
8.A,B,C
9.A,B,C,D
10.A,B,C,D
三、判斷題(每題2分,共10題)
1.關系數據庫中的關系模型采用二維表結構,每個表代表一個實體集。()
2.在數據庫設計中,一個實體可以與多個實體建立多對多的關系。()
3.第二范式(2NF)要求一個表中的所有字段都是非主屬性,且非主屬性完全依賴于主鍵。()
4.外鍵可以引用同一表中的主鍵,也可以引用其他表的主鍵。()
5.索引可以提高查詢效率,但會降低插入、刪除和更新操作的效率。()
6.在數據庫設計中,一個表可以有多個主鍵。()
7.實體完整性約束主要是為了保證數據的唯一性和完整性。()
8.第三范式(3NF)要求一個表中的所有字段直接依賴于主鍵。()
9.數據庫設計中的用戶定義完整性是由用戶根據應用需求定義的約束條件。()
10.在數據庫表中,如果一個字段只允許存儲空值或非空值,則該字段必須設置非空約束。()
答案:
1.√
2.√
3.×
4.√
5.√
6.×
7.√
8.×
9.√
10.√
四、簡答題(每題5分,共6題)
1.簡述數據庫表設計的基本原則。
2.解釋什么是數據庫的三級模式,并說明它們之間的關系。
3.什么是范式?簡述第一范式(1NF)、第二范式(2NF)和第三范式(3NF)的主要區別。
4.解釋什么是外鍵,并說明外鍵在數據庫設計中的作用。
5.簡述索引在數據庫中的作用,以及如何選擇合適的索引類型。
6.在數據庫設計中,如何保證數據的完整性?請列舉常見的完整性約束。
試卷答案如下
一、單項選擇題
1.D
解析:關系模型采用的數據結構是關系結構,通常以二維表的形式出現。
2.D
解析:一個實體可以與另一個實體建立多種關系,例如一對一、一對多、多對多。
3.D
解析:關鍵字是用于唯一標識表中行的字段,通常為候選鍵或主鍵。
4.D
解析:數據庫表中的每一行應該包含實體數據,不能沒有數據。
5.B
解析:第二范式要求表中的所有非主屬性完全依賴于主鍵,防止部分依賴。
6.D
解析:外鍵用于建立表之間的關系,但必須引用其他表的主鍵,且可以重復。
7.B
解析:刪除記錄會破壞數據庫的完整性,因為可能違反參照完整性約束。
8.A
解析:主鍵約束確保表中的每一行都是唯一的,符合實體完整性要求。
9.B
解析:索引可以提高查詢效率,但會增加插入、刪除和更新操作的負擔。
10.A
解析:函數依賴是指一個屬性集的值可以唯一確定另一個屬性集的值。
二、多項選擇題
1.A,C
解析:實體屬性具有唯一性和不可分割性。
2.A,B,D
解析:表名應具有描述性,字段名應簡潔明了,避免使用縮寫和保留字。
3.A,B,C,D
解析:數據庫的三級模式包括外模式、概念模式、內模式。
4.A,B,C,D
解析:關系模型的三級范式包括1NF、2NF、3NF和4NF。
5.A,B,C,D
解析:數據庫表的約束條件包括主鍵、唯一性、非空和檢查約束。
6.A,B,C
解析:外鍵可以引用主鍵,也可以引用非主鍵,但不能引用同一表的主鍵。
7.A,B,C,D
解析:規范化規則包括1NF、2NF、3NF和4NF,用于提高數據完整性。
8.A,B,C
解析:實體完整性約束包括主鍵、唯一性和非空約束。
9.A,B,C,D
解析:索引類型包括單列索引、候選索引、組合索引和全文索引。
10.A,B,C,D
解析:數據完整性約束包括實體完整性、參照完整性、用戶定義完整性和約束完整性。
三、判斷題
1.√
解析:關系模型采用二維表結構,每個表代表一個實體集。
2.√
解析:一個實體可以與多個實體建立多對多的關系,如學生和課程的關系。
3.×
解析:第二范式要求非主屬性只依賴于主鍵,而非主屬性之間不依賴于主鍵。
4.√
解析:外鍵用于建立表之間的關系,可以引用同一表的主鍵或其他表的主鍵。
5.√
解析:索引可以提高查詢效率,但會影響插入、刪除和更新操作的性能。
6.×
解析:一個表只能有一個主鍵,用于唯一標識表中的每一行。
7.√
解析:實體完整性約束確保表中的每一行都是唯一的,防止數據重復。
8.×
解析:第三范式要求非主屬性只依賴于主鍵,而非主屬性之間不依賴于主鍵。
9.√
解析:用戶定義完整性是用戶根據應用需求定義的約束條件,如年齡范圍等。
10.√
解析:非空約束確保字段在插入或更新時必須有值,不能為空。
四、簡答題
1.簡述數據庫表設計的基本原則。
-選擇合適的表名,具有描述性。
-確定合理的字段名,簡潔明了。
-遵循規范化原則,減少數據冗余。
-適當設置約束條件,保證數據完整性。
-優化索引,提高查詢效率。
2.解釋什么是數據庫的三級模式,并說明它們之間的關系。
-外模式:用戶視圖,定義用戶看到的數據。
-概念模式:全局數據邏輯結構,定義數據庫的整體邏輯結構。
-內模式:物理存儲結構,定義數據在物理存儲介質上的存儲方式。
-三者之間的關系:外模式映射到概念模式,概念模式映射到內模式。
3.什么是范式?簡述第一范式(1NF)、第二范式(2NF)和第三范式(3NF)的主要區別。
-范式:數據庫表的設計規范,用于減少數據冗余和提高數據一致性。
-第一范式(1NF):字段值不可再分,每個字段只包含單一值。
-第二范式(2NF):1NF的基礎上,非主屬性完全依賴于主鍵。
-第三范式(3NF):2NF的基礎上,非主屬性不依賴于其他非主屬性。
4.解釋什么是外鍵,并說明外鍵在數據庫設計中的作用。
-外鍵:一個字段在另一個表中作為主鍵使用。
-作用:建立表之間的關系,實現數據的完整性約束。
5.簡述索引在數據庫中的作用,以及如何選擇合適的索引類型。
-作用:提高查詢效率,加快數據檢索速度。
-索引類型選擇:
-根據查詢需求選擇合適的索引類型。
-考慮索引維護成本和存儲空間。
-選擇索引字段,提高索引效率
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年幼兒園秋季學期招生宣傳計劃
- 電商平臺招商工作計劃策略
- 2025年心理咨詢師(中級)職業技能鑒定復習計劃
- 小學三年級美術教學工作計劃
- 2024-2025學年三年級數學教師培訓計劃
- 媒體宣傳合作協議細節版
- 無人酒店安全防護措施實施計劃
- 企業合同管理流程優化方案
- 電子商務項目融資計劃書范文
- 五年級下冊美術教師培訓計劃
- 光伏施工安全培訓
- 國企崗位筆試題目及答案
- 社工招錄考試試題及答案
- 餐廳廚房5S管理
- 變配電運行值班員(220kV及以下)高級技師-機考題庫(導出版)
- DB11-T 2398-2025 水利工程巡視檢查作業規范
- 2025春季學期國開電大本科《人文英語3》一平臺在線形考綜合測試(形考任務)試題及答案
- 《人工智能安全導論》 課件 第七章 人工智能在聯邦學習領域
- 員工電動車管理制度
- 百葉窗施工工藝方案 組織設計
- 授權審批管理制度
評論
0/150
提交評論